What is a Composite Door?

A composite door is a kind of entry door made from a mix of materials, including wood, plastic, fiberglass, and other synthetic elements. These materials are engineered to supply a door that is strong, weather-resistant, and highly adjustable. The factory finish is a crucial action in the production procedure, guaranteeing that the door is not just visually enticing however also safeguarded from the elements.

The Factory Finish Process

The process of applying a factory finish to a composite door is a multi-step procedure that includes accuracy and proficiency. Here are the essential phases:

  1. Preparation:

    • Surface Cleaning: The door is completely cleaned up to get rid of any dust, debris, or impurities that might hinder the finish.
    • Surface area Conditioning: The surface area is conditioned to make sure that the finish adheres correctly. This might involve sanding or using a primer.
  2. Base Coat Application:

    • Primer: A primer is applied to produce a smooth, even surface area and to improve the adhesion of the overcoat.
    • Base Coat: The base coat is used, which can be a solid color or a wood grain pattern, depending on the preferred visual.
  3. Leading Coat Application:

    • Top Coat: A resilient leading coat is used to supply the last layer of protection and to achieve the preferred finish (e.g., matte, semi-gloss, or gloss).
    • Treating: The door is enabled to cure in a controlled environment to guarantee that the finish sets properly.
  4. Quality Control:

    • Inspection: The completed door is checked for any flaws, such as bubbles, scratches, or irregular application.
    • Final Touches: Any required touch-ups are made to guarantee a perfect finish.

Products Used in Factory Finishing

The materials utilized in the factory finish of composite doors are thoroughly picked to guarantee toughness and efficiency. Typical products include:

  • Acrylic Resins: These supply outstanding adhesion and resistance to UV rays.
  • Polyurethane: Known for its toughness and versatility, polyurethane is frequently used in top coats to supply a resilient, lasting finish.
  • Solvent-Based Finishes: These are known for their quick drying times and high gloss finishes.
  • Water-Based Finishes: These are eco-friendly and supply a variety of finishes from matte to high gloss.

Frequently Asked Questions About Composite Door Factory Finish

Q: How long does a factory finish last?A: An appropriately applied factory finish can last for 20 years or more, depending on the quality of the materials and the care of the door.

Q: Can a factory finish be fixed if it gets damaged?A: Yes, small damage can often be repaired by using touch-up paint or a repair kit. Nevertheless, for more considerable damage, it might be required to refinish the entire door.

Q: What is the very best method to maintain a factory-finished composite door?A: Regular cleaning with a moderate detergent and water is usually enough to keep the finish. Avoid using abrasive cleaners or extreme chemicals, as these can damage the surface area.
